IndiGo posts Rs 652 cr net loss

Revenue from operations up 17% at Rs 6,185 cr

New Delhi, October 23

Low-cost airline IndiGo has reported a net loss of ₹ 652.1 crore for the quarter ended September 2018. The airline had reported a net profit of ₹551.6 crore during the same period previously.

“Aviation in India is facing significant pressure from high fuel costs, rupee depreciation and intense competition, all of which have impacted our profitability this quarter,” the company founder and interim Chief Executive Officer, Rahul Bhatia, said.

In a statement to the BSE after its board meeting, the airline said that revenue from operations stood at ₹ 6,185.3 crore for the quarter ended September this fiscal, an increase of 16.9 per cent, compared to the same period previously.

The airline has reported an EBITDAR or earnings before interest, taxes, depreciation, amortisation and rent /restructuring of ₹220.4 crore with an EBITDAR margin of 3.6 per cent for the quarter ended September this fiscal compared to an EBITDAR of ₹1581.1 crore with an EBITDAR margin of 29.9 per cent in the same period previous fiscal.

Total income for the quarter stood at₹ 6,514.2 crore, an increase of 18.3 per cent, over the same period last year. The airline has reported a passenger ticket revenue of ₹5285.2 crore, an increase of 17.2 per cent,while it has reported an 12.8 per cent increase in ancillary revenues at ₹716.7 crore.

The statement added that the company has a strong balance sheet with total cash reserves of ₹13,163.7 crore, including free cash of ₹4,417.5 crore and ₹ 8,746.2 crore of restricted cash, as on Septmber 30 this year.

Total debt as of September 30, 2018 stood at ₹ 2,641.1 crore. "The entire debt for IndiGo is aircraft related. IndiGo does not have any working capital debt,” the statement addéd.
